导读 🚀在软件开发的世界里,Brooks法则和Brooks定理是两个经典的概念。这两个概念经常被引用,但它们背后的含义却常常让人感到困惑。今天,我们
🚀在软件开发的世界里,Brooks法则和Brooks定理是两个经典的概念。这两个概念经常被引用,但它们背后的含义却常常让人感到困惑。今天,我们将尝试解开这些谜团,深入探讨这两个理论,看看它们如何影响现代软件工程。
🔍首先,我们来看看Brooks法则。这条法则是由Frederick P. Brooks Jr.在他的著作《人月神话》中提出的。它指出,向进度落后的项目中增加人手可能会导致项目进度进一步落后。这是因为新加入的成员需要时间来了解项目背景,而现有的团队成员也需要花时间培训他们。因此,增加人手虽然看似可以提高效率,但实际上可能会产生相反的效果。
第三段:
📚接下来,我们来谈谈Brooks定理。这个定理也被称为Brooks定律,它强调了沟通的重要性。该定律指出,在软件项目中,增加人手会增加通信路径的数量,从而增加项目管理的复杂性。这表明,尽管增加人手可以在短期内加快工作进度,但长期来看,这将导致更多的协调问题和潜在的错误。
第四段:
🎯总结来说,Brooks法则和Brooks定理都提醒我们,在软件开发过程中,简单地增加人手并不是解决问题的万能药。相反,我们应该更注重团队协作、有效沟通以及合理分配任务。只有这样,才能确保项目的顺利进行。